Impactful Legacy: How a $20 Million Gift Transforms KCU

Historic Donation Ignites Growth at Kansas City University
Kansas City University (KCU) has received an extraordinary gift of over $20 million from the estate of Paul W. Dybedal, DO, and his wife, Mary Louise Dybedal. This landmark contribution, the largest from an individual in the institution's history, exemplifies the Dybedals' unwavering dedication to the advancement of osteopathic medical education, research, behavioral health, and student scholarships.
Empowering the Future of Medical Education
Dr. Dybedal, who graduated in 1954 from KCU's College of Osteopathic Medicine, had a notable career in psychiatry. As a U.S. Army Reserves medical officer, he dedicated himself to both inpatient and forensic psychiatry, notably at Napa State Hospital in California. In addition to being an honored alumnus, he retired from the KCU Board of Trustees in 2007 after over 36 years of impactful service.
The Dybedal Family’s Commitment to Education
“KCU provided my father with the foundation he needed to excel, and he was deeply committed to ensuring future students enjoyed the same opportunities,” shared Paul Dybedal Jr. “This gift continues his support for KCU, embodying the gratitude our family has for the institution.”
This substantial donation will significantly bolster three key areas within KCU:
Enhancements at the Dybedal Center for Research
The gift will allow KCU to expand the Dybedal Center for Research on its Kansas City campus and create state-of-the-art laboratory facilities on the Joplin campus. This expansion aims to enhance KCU's research capabilities, enabling groundbreaking advancements in the medical and biosciences sectors.
Establishing a Distinguished Chair in Psychiatry
Furthermore, the creation of the Paul W. Dybedal, DO, Endowed Chair of Psychiatry will play a crucial role in enhancing psychiatric education at KCU. This position will support innovative research in behavioral health and aid in attracting and retaining leading faculty in the field.
Supporting Future Medical Students
The donation will also increase the Mary L. Dybedal Scholarship Fund, ensuring that future generations of medical students can access vital tuition assistance.
The Dybedals have a long history of generous support towards KCU. Their previous contributions include establishing the Paul W. Dybedal, DO, and Mary L. Dybedal Scholarship, aimed at assisting future osteopathic medical students. In recognition of a pivotal gift in 2004 that significantly advanced medical education and biomedical research at KCU, the University dedicated the Dybedal Center for Research in 2006. To date, their generous contributions exceed $22.7 million.

About Kansas City University
Founded in 1916, Kansas City University (KCU) stands as a fully accredited private, not-for-profit health sciences institution. It encompasses Colleges of Osteopathic Medicine, Biosciences, and Dental Medicine, with campuses located in Kansas City and Joplin, Missouri. KCU's College of Osteopathic Medicine ranks as the fourth-largest medical school in the United States, recognized for producing a significant number of physicians in Missouri, particularly in primary care and underserved areas.
KCU also operates the Center for Population Health and Equity, addressing the determinants affecting health in populations while training students across all programs to tackle these challenges. The University offers various doctoral and master's degrees, with an exciting new Master of Health Sciences – Anesthesiologist Assistant program set for launch in the near future.
